Designing an Ergonomically Sound Workspace
Designing an ergonomically sound workspace is essential for promoting employee health, comfort, and productivity. An effective workspace should prioritize adjustable furniture that caters to individual needs, such as height-adjustable desks and ergonomic chairs that support the natural curvature of the spine. Proper placement of monitors at eye level minimizes neck strain, while a keyboard and mouse positioned to reduce wrist strain can prevent repetitive stress injuries. Adequate lighting, preferably with natural light sources, can reduce eye strain and fatigue. Incorporating elements such as footrests, document holders, and breaks for stretching can further enhance comfort. Ultimately, a thoughtfully designed workspace fosters well-being and efficiency, leading to a more engaged and productive workforce.

Establishing Boundaries Between Work and Home Life
Establishing boundaries between work and home life is crucial for maintaining mental well-being and promoting a healthy work-life balance. In an era where remote work has blurred traditional lines, professionals must be intentional in setting limits to safeguard their personal time. This involves designating specific work hours, creating a dedicated workspace, and communicating availability to colleagues and supervisors. Engaging in self-care practices and prioritizing family or leisure activities can enhance productivity and reduce stress. By consciously separating professional responsibilities from personal time, individuals can prevent burnout, foster better relationships with loved ones, and ultimately nurture a more fulfilling and balanced life.
